| 2006 Cincinnati Reds Hadn't heard much news about the Reds throughout the winter, but that all seemed to change in a hurry during the past week or two. First, they hired former Twins assistant GM Wayne Krivsky as their new GM - with just a week until pitchers and catcher report, even!
Then they went out and picked up P Michael Gosling and 1B Scott Hatteberg. Gosling is a lefty who went a combined 4-9 with a 5.56 ERA in 30 games with the Arizona Diamondbacks and their Triple A club in Tucson last year. He had been recovering from shoulder surgery but was placed on waivers, where the Reds claimed him. Hatteberg, and the other hand, signed a one-year deal as a free agent. In his 11th MLB season, he hit .256 with 7 HR and 59 RBI. With incentives, the 36-year-old former Athletic could make $1 million.
